Grim dark grimly dark adventure Eisenhorn: Xenos is on sale for the first time since it launched back in August. So that’s pretty good news, right?

The game is based on a trilogy of Warhammer 40K books, and focuses on the titular Eisenhorn. He’s an Inquisitor, a bit of a bad-ass, and has a big gothic spaceship what you can fly around in.

There’s a good swoosh of Batman: Arkham Asylum here, from the combat to the detecting to the po-faced sincerity of it all. And it works pretty darn well.

At review we gave the game a Gold Award, calling it "a gorgeous, wonderfully well polished and surprisingly playable mobile action adventure that's well worth a look."

And now you can get it for £4.49 / $5.99 [buy]. You should do that, if you want to. I don’t mind either way.
